In your role as Manual QA, you will be expected to

  • Create testing plans in collaboration with project teams
  • Develop documentation of test procedures
  • Create and prioritize bug reports with clear reproduction steps
  • Use a suite of testing tools to ensure the accessibility and responsiveness of websites and applications
  • Facilitate the UAT process and issue triage
  • Work closely with developers and designers
  • Coordinate closely with project managers to ensure client success
  • Stay up-to-date with industry best practices
  • Participate in improving our QA practice across the organization

What kind of skill set do you need to be successful in your role within the Evolving community?

  • At least 4 years of experience working in a web QA role, with a focus on frontend, UI/UX and website testing
  • Excellent organizational and prioritization skills and methodical attention to detail
  • Experience testing content management
  • Experience in testing CMS-based websites
  • Experience using testing tools for browser and device compliance
  • Understanding of usability best practices
  • Conducting manual and automated accessibility audits
  • Experience working with a team and using a standardized development workflow
  • Experience using a project management tool like Redmine or JIRA
  • Strong communication skills in English
  • Ability to manage multiple client projects in a fast-paced environment.

Bonus for

  • Experience with CMS platforms such as Drupal and or WordPress
  • Agency experience working on diverse client projects.
  • Programming or design experience
  • Experience in running SEO audits and sharing SEO best practices
  • Experience in setting up Google Analytics tracking on websites and able to troubleshoot issues
